Md. Code Ann., Bus. Reg. § 9-307
If, for a pay period, the pay of an employee placed by an employment agency is not more than the minimum wage under § 3-413 of the Labor and Employment Article, the employment agency may not collect or attempt to collect more than 20% of its placement fee from the employee's pay for the pay period.
Added as Business Regulation § 9-316 by Acts 1992, c. 4, § 2. Renumbered as Business Regulation § 9-307 by Acts 2003, c. 316, § 3, eff. July 1, 2003.
Formerly Art. 56, § 166.
